Joyce was born on October 31, 1930 the youngest of four children to the late Jessie and Frank Lovelady. She was mentored by her brother Lee and sisters, Emmeline and Pansy. Joyce became the most gracious, humbled and classic lady. She worked at Woolworth’s on Market Street and taught dance at the Arthur Murray Studios at the age of 16. Joyce retired from DuPont with over 30 years of service. Although mother made many acquaintances in her life, her devotion and compassion to her friends and family never ended. Her granddaughters were the love of her life. She was an avid gardener and the fruits of her labor were well known in the Middle Valley area.
Joyce was preceded in death by her husbands, E. Paul McGee and Harold P. Casey.
She is survived by her son, E. Frank McGee; granddaughters, Hailey Shea McGee and Rebecca Paige McGee and their mother, Paula Reagan; several nieces and nephews.
